Mr. Le Huu Phuoc, Director of Department of Culture, Sports and Tourism said that to introduce the development of Binh Duong New City to the public, Binh Duong Province, ever since its putting the concentrated administrative center into use and from 2015 on, decided to moved the flower streets from Bach Dang Street at Phu Cuong Ward in Thu Dau Mot Town to the venue of Binh Duong New City. Describing the depiction and design of the flower street, Mr. Le Huu Phuoc informed that cultural values were integrated into the arrangements to create colorful spring and expression of socio-economic development of the province during its stage of industrialization, modernization and global integration. Besides, the theme includes the love for homeland and determination of Binh Duong Provincial Party Committee and People’s Committee for more and more development. Visiting the Binh Duong flower street, the people should find the cultural features of Vietnamese at the caligraph stalls and stalls of handicrafts.
The flower street was initiated by the approval of Binh Duong Provincial People’s Committee regarding activities of celebrating the Party and Year of the Goat 2015; however, organizers admitted of challenges while arranging flowers on narrow street with shadow making. Besides, the contractors should be attentive as the flowers could last shortly for the event.
“We are looking forward to awareness of visitors in preserving the arrangements made on the street. We are hopeful that Binh Duong flower street in 2015 shall become one of the visiting sites of domestic and foreign visitors during Tet Holiday,” said Phuoc.
